Those who do nothing for society are marked and forced to rags.

They are called entertainers.  Those who only work to perform for others.

However, an unrest has stirred their community.  They thirst for freedom.  They hunger for rights.  They bleed to be considered human again.  Nothing will stop their dreams.  Everything will change.
